Recognizing Skylight Kinds
When thinking about a skylight setup, it is necessary to recognize the different kinds offered, each designed to accomplish various visual and practical demands. One of the most common types of skylights include fixed, aired vent, tubular, and operable designs.
Fixed skylights are non-opening units that serve largely to supply all-natural light and boost interior areas. Vented skylights, on the various other hand, feature a mechanism that allows them to open up, promoting air flow and lowering humidity levels.
Tubular skylights are portable and developed to record sunlight through a tiny dome on the roof, transporting it down a reflective tube right into the home. This kind serves for smaller sized areas or areas that require extra light without compromising ceiling elevation. Operable skylights combine both natural light and ventilation, making them functional in various environments.
Each skylight type supplies unique advantages, and the choice depends upon aspects such as the intended use of the space, neighborhood environment, and architectural design. Hence, recognizing these options is important for making an informed decision.
Planning For Installment
Selecting the appropriate sort of skylight is simply the start; sufficient prep work for installment is crucial for making certain a successful task. Prior to starting the setup procedure, it is essential to analyze the architectural stability of the roofing where the skylight will be installed. This entails monitoring for any type of indications of damage, such as rot or leaks, which might compromise the installation and lead to future problems.
Following, it is important to plan the place of the skylight carefully. Take into consideration aspects such as sunshine exposure, prospective obstructions (like trees or neighboring buildings), and the overall visual appeals of the area. Marking the area clearly will help in imagining the result and help avoid mistakes throughout installment.
In addition, assessing neighborhood building ordinance and getting necessary authorizations is essential to ensure conformity with laws. This action will certainly aid stay clear of potential fines and make sure the safety and security and legitimacy of the setup.
Tools and Materials Needed
An effective skylight installation requires a certain collection of devices and products to make certain precision and efficiency throughout the process. Crucial tools include a tape procedure, level, round saw, and energy blade, which are critical for accurate measurements and cutting. A drill and suitable drill little bits are required for creating openings for placing brackets, while a hammer and screws or nails are required for safeguarding the skylight in position.
In enhancement to tools, several products are necessary for a correct installation. The skylight device itself should be selected based upon the size and type suitable for the roof covering. Flashing kits, which consist of metal items designed to protect against water leakage, are essential for guaranteeing a watertight seal. Roof cement and caulking are also needed to give extra waterproofing around the skylight sides.
Safety equipment, such as handwear covers, goggles, and a construction hat, ought to not be forgotten to shield against possible risks throughout the installment. Tarps or drop fabrics can be useful to catch debris and protect the inside of the space below. Jointly, these devices and products lay the structure for an effective skylight installation.
Step-by-Step Setup Refine
Successfully installing a skylight involves a systematic strategy that guarantees both performance and aesthetic appeals. Begin by marking the preferred location on the ceiling, guaranteeing it aligns with the structural elements of the roofing system. Next off, cut an opening that represents the dimensions of the skylight framework, making sure to prevent any kind of electrical wiring or plumbing.
Once the opening is prepared, install flashing around the border to draw away water away from the skylight. Placement the skylight into the opening, guaranteeing it sits flush with the roofline.
Next, apply roof cement along the edges of the skylight and around the flashing to produce a watertight seal. Set up the interior trim to cover any kind of exposed edges and to supply a completed look inside the home. Examine the installation for any voids or flaws that could lead to leaks. Completing and Maintaining Your Skylight
After the installment of your skylight is full, it's vital to wrap up the process by making certain that all finishing touches are applied and proper maintenance regimens are established. Begin by inspecting the inside and outside seals for any type of voids or disparities that could cause leakages. Proper sealing is essential for the longevity of your skylight.
Next, tidy the glass surface area with a gentle, non-abrasive cleaner to maintain clarity and boost natural light infiltration. Avoid severe chemicals that can damage the frame or seals. On a regular basis check for debris accumulation around the skylight, as this can bring about water drainage problems and may require periodic cleansing.
